Sandbox
From PCSAR
(Difference between revisions)
(→str sub long) |
(→str sub long) |
||
| Line 7: | Line 7: | ||
* {{#titleparts:{{#ask: [[Category:Suggestion]] [[Suggestion list::2012-10-02 Mock/Critque]] | order=reverse | limit=1 | link=none | searchlabel= | default=Sug0 }}||-1}} | * {{#titleparts:{{#ask: [[Category:Suggestion]] [[Suggestion list::2012-10-02 Mock/Critque]] | order=reverse | limit=1 | link=none | searchlabel= | default=Sug0 }}||-1}} | ||
* {{#titleparts:{{#ask: [[Category:Suggestion]] [[Suggestion list::2012-10-02 Mock/Critque]] | order=reverse | limit=1 | link=none | searchlabel= | default=Sug0 }}||-1}} | * {{#titleparts:{{#ask: [[Category:Suggestion]] [[Suggestion list::2012-10-02 Mock/Critque]] | order=reverse | limit=1 | link=none | searchlabel= | default=Sug0 }}||-1}} | ||
| + | == str index/logic == | ||
| + | |||
| + | <includeonly>{{{{{|safesubst:}}}#switch:{{{1}}} | ||
| + | |*{{{2}}} *=  | ||
| + | |*{{{2}}}a*=a | ||
| + | |*{{{2}}}b*=b | ||
| + | |*{{{2}}}c*=c | ||
| + | |*{{{2}}}d*=d | ||
| + | |*{{{2}}}e*=e | ||
| + | |*{{{2}}}f*=f | ||
| + | |*{{{2}}}g*=g | ||
| + | |*{{{2}}}h*=h | ||
| + | |*{{{2}}}i*=i | ||
| + | |*{{{2}}}j*=j | ||
| + | |*{{{2}}}k*=k | ||
| + | |*{{{2}}}l*=l | ||
| + | |*{{{2}}}m*=m | ||
| + | |*{{{2}}}n*=n | ||
| + | |*{{{2}}}o*=o | ||
| + | |*{{{2}}}p*=p | ||
| + | |*{{{2}}}q*=q | ||
| + | |*{{{2}}}r*=r | ||
| + | |*{{{2}}}s*=s | ||
| + | |*{{{2}}}t*=t | ||
| + | |*{{{2}}}u*=u | ||
| + | |*{{{2}}}v*=v | ||
| + | |*{{{2}}}w*=w | ||
| + | |*{{{2}}}x*=x | ||
| + | |*{{{2}}}y*=y | ||
| + | |*{{{2}}}z*=z<noinclude><!-- | ||
| + | --></noinclude> | ||
| + | |*{{{2}}}A*=A | ||
| + | |*{{{2}}}B*=B | ||
| + | |*{{{2}}}C*=C | ||
| + | |*{{{2}}}D*=D | ||
| + | |*{{{2}}}E*=E | ||
| + | |*{{{2}}}F*=F | ||
| + | |*{{{2}}}G*=G | ||
| + | |*{{{2}}}H*=H | ||
| + | |*{{{2}}}I*=I | ||
| + | |*{{{2}}}J*=J | ||
| + | |*{{{2}}}K*=K | ||
| + | |*{{{2}}}L*=L | ||
| + | |*{{{2}}}M*=M | ||
| + | |*{{{2}}}N*=N | ||
| + | |*{{{2}}}O*=O | ||
| + | |*{{{2}}}P*=P | ||
| + | |*{{{2}}}Q*=Q | ||
| + | |*{{{2}}}R*=R | ||
| + | |*{{{2}}}S*=S | ||
| + | |*{{{2}}}T*=T | ||
| + | |*{{{2}}}U*=U | ||
| + | |*{{{2}}}V*=V | ||
| + | |*{{{2}}}W*=W | ||
| + | |*{{{2}}}X*=X | ||
| + | |*{{{2}}}Y*=Y | ||
| + | |*{{{2}}}Z*=Z<noinclude><!-- | ||
| + | --></noinclude> | ||
| + | |*{{{2}}}1*=1 | ||
| + | |*{{{2}}}2*=2 | ||
| + | |*{{{2}}}3*=3 | ||
| + | |*{{{2}}}4*=4 | ||
| + | |*{{{2}}}5*=5 | ||
| + | |*{{{2}}}6*=6 | ||
| + | |*{{{2}}}7*=7 | ||
| + | |*{{{2}}}8*=8 | ||
| + | |*{{{2}}}9*=9 | ||
| + | |*{{{2}}}0*=0<noinclude><!-- | ||
| + | --></noinclude> | ||
| + | |*{{{2}}}!*=! | ||
| + | |*{{{2}}}@*=@ | ||
| + | |*{{{2}}}#*=# | ||
| + | |*{{{2}}}$*=$ | ||
| + | |*{{{2}}}%*=% | ||
| + | |*{{{2}}}^*=^ | ||
| + | |*{{{2}}}&*=& | ||
| + | |*{{{2}}}**=* | ||
| + | |*{{{2}}}(*=( | ||
| + | |*{{{2}}})*=)<noinclude><!-- | ||
| + | --></noinclude> | ||
| + | |*{{{2}}}.*=. | ||
| + | |*{{{2}}},*=, | ||
| + | |*{{{2}}}<*=< | ||
| + | |*{{{2}}}>*=> | ||
| + | |*{{{2}}}:*=: | ||
| + | |*{{{2}}};*=; | ||
| + | |*{{{2}}}[*=[ | ||
| + | |*{{{2}}}]*=] | ||
| + | |*{{{2}}}'*=' | ||
| + | |*{{{2}}}"*=" | ||
| + | |*{{{2}}}?*=? | ||
| + | |*{{{2}}}/*=/ | ||
| + | |*{{{2}}}\*=\ | ||
| + | |*{{{2}}}{*={ | ||
| + | |*{{{2}}}}*=} | ||
| + | |*{{{2}}}~*=~ | ||
| + | |*{{{2}}}`*=` | ||
| + | |*{{{2}}}{{=}}*={{=}} | ||
| + | |*{{{2}}}-*=- | ||
| + | |*{{{2}}}{{!}}*={{!}} | ||
| + | |*{{{2}}}+*=+ | ||
| + | |*{{{2}}}_*=_ | ||
| + | |*{{{2}}}♣*=♣ | ||
| + | |*{{{2}}}♦*=♦ | ||
| + | |*{{{2}}}♥*=♥ | ||
| + | |*{{{2}}}♠*=♠<noinclude><!-- | ||
| + | --></noinclude> | ||
| + | |{{FormattingError |nocategory={{{nocategory|}}} |Character not recognized by string_index}} | ||
| + | }}</includeonly><noinclude> | ||
| + | |||
| + | {{documentation}} | ||
| + | </noinclude> | ||
| + | |||
| + | == str index == | ||
| + | <includeonly>{{{{{|safesubst:}}}str ≥ len | ||
| + | | 1 = {{{1|}}} | ||
| + | | 2 = {{{2|0}}} | ||
| + | | 3 = {{{{{|safesubst:}}}str index/logic |nocategory={{{nocategory|}}} |*{{{{{|safesubst:}}}str left |nocategory={{{nocategory|}}} |{{{1|}}}|{{{2|0}}}}}*|{{{{{|safesubst:}}}str left |nocategory={{{nocategory|}}} |{{{1|}}}|{{{{{|safesubst:}}}#expr:{{{2|0}}}-1}}}}}} | ||
| + | | 4 = {{FormattingError |nocategory={{{nocategory|}}} |((str index)): String is not long enough.}} | ||
| + | }}</includeonly><noinclude> | ||
| + | {{documentation}} | ||
| + | </noinclude> | ||
| + | |||
== str sub long == | == str sub long == | ||
{{#ifeq:{{{2|0}}}|0|{{str_left |nocategory={{{nocategory|}}} |{{{1}}}|{{{3|0}}}}}|<noinclude><!-- | {{#ifeq:{{{2|0}}}|0|{{str_left |nocategory={{{nocategory|}}} |{{{1}}}|{{{3|0}}}}}|<noinclude><!-- | ||
Revision as of 22:19, 2 March 2013
| # | Suggestion | Referred to |
|---|
Contents |
next
- 0
- Sug0
- 36
- 2012-10-02 Mock/Critque/Sug9
- Sug9
- Sug9
str index/logic
This is the documentation for the template Sandbox
To see how this template is implemented,
edit this page and examine the portion
between <includeonly> and </includeonly>.
str index
This is the documentation for the template Sandbox
To see how this template is implemented,
edit this page and examine the portion
between <includeonly> and </includeonly>.

